    Madden NFL 16 Cover Vote Features Gronk, P. Peterson, Odell Beckham Jr. Antonio Brown


    The Madden NFL 16 cover vote has already started on mobile devices, courtesy of Madden NFL Mobile (download here for Android devices, here for iOS devices). Users can vote from 4 cover athlete candidates.

    New England Patriots tight end Rob Gronkowski, Arizona Cardinals cornerback Patrick Peterson, New York Giants wide receiver Odell Beckham Jr. and Pittsburgh Steelers wide receiver Antonio Brown are the players to choose from.

    First-round voting closes on Monday, May 11th, at 3 a.m. ET with the two finalists being announced on Tuesday, May 12th. On Wednesday, May 13th, users will be able to vote on the cover athlete all day, through the ESPN website, with the winner of the Madden NFL 16 cover to be announced that same evening at 6:00 PM ET on SportsCenter.

    HOW TO VOTE WITH MADDEN NFL MOBILE

    Players will receive a Vote Collectible the first time they log in to Madden NFL Mobile each day.

    Cover Vote Collectibles complete one of four repeatable Cover Vote Sets, so that players can vote over and over again for the Madden NFL 16 cover athlete.

    These Collectibles cannot be auctioned.

    Players can also cast votes by completing four daily Live Events (one Live Event every six hours). For every successful Live Event completion, players will be awarded one Vote Collectible to be added to the finalist set in which the player wants to vote for and a chance of winning one Cover Athlete Finalist Collectible. Add this collectible to a set to unlock an 88 OVR version of the Cover Athlete Finalist.

    The winning Cover Athlete will be boosted to a 99 OVR at the time of the cover reveal. Ten Cover Athlete Finalist Collectibles are required for each set, and the can be auctioned.

    Live Events are unlimited play, meaning unlimited voting, as long as players have stamina.

    HOW TO VOTE WITH MADDEN ULTIMATE TEAM

    Console players will receive one Cover Vote Collectible the first time they log in to Madden Ultimate Team (MUT) during the week. This and other Cover Vote Collectibles can be used to complete Cover Vote Sets. There is one Set for each of the four semifinalists.
